I have DVD's recorded with DVD decryptor. When I play them back through GBPVR, I can only do one "command" either from the keyboard or the remote (jump ahead, FF, rewind, etc) from that point the video still plays but the program no longer responds (can't jump ahead again, stop, anything). I have to use the task manager to stop the program (it is listed as no longer responding). I don't think this was the case in earlier versions (several back, I have had the issue for a while). Anyone else have this problem? solutions? suggestions?

I really like the program, and it works well with shows recorded from TV (350) or from videos that I have made (video cam), just not the dvd's.

help.

I am having a similar problem. Using the newest version of GBPVR and trying both the Cyberlink and Default navigators, I can skip once, in the opening intro, and then I get no control from the remote or any hotkeys. The DVD continues playing, though the program crashes when I attempt to close the program. Watching in PowerDVD or MediaPlayer Classic is no problem, only occurs in GBPVR. I am using the default settings for remote with my 45 button that came with the PVR 350. I would like to get the remote to work with DVD if I can. All other plugins work fine.

This will be because your version of the Cyberlink decoder (which may also be your system default), is not compatible with VMR9. If you google for 'Cyberlink EnableVMR9' you should find details of the registry setting you need to add for VMR9 support. Alternatively, switch to using Overlay.
